Homeowners insurance in Nevada may cover emergency plumbing if the damage is sudden and accidental, such as a burst pipe. Coverage for issues resulting from lack of maintenance or gradual wear and tear is typically not included. For residents in Las Vegas, it's important to review your specific policy details with your insurance provider to understand your coverage.

Before calling a plumber in Nevada, identify the location of the leak or problem and turn off the main water supply if the leak is substantial. For water cleanup in Las Vegas, take photos of the affected area if it is safe to do so. This information helps our technicians assess the situation quickly upon arrival.
